Q2 2026 Market Update

The Monterey Peninsula hit full stride in Q2.  In total, 297 homes closed across the Peninsula — up 37% from Q1 and 12% from a year ago — with total sales volume reaching $626M, the highest quarterly total since Q2 2022!  The average sales price came in at $2.3M, up 6% year over year, while the median rose 12% from Q1 to $1.5M.

​​

The quarter's biggest headline belonged to Pebble Beach, where a $31M closing marked the first on-MLS sale above $20M since 2022.  But the momentum ran well beyond the trophy properties: Carmel-by-the-Sea topped $100M in quarterly volume, while Monterey, Pacific Grove, and Marina each posted their busiest quarter in years.  In Seaside, 60% of homes sold at or above asking — a level of competition we haven't seen there since 2023.

Sellers met the moment as well.  A wave of 466 new listings hit the market, up 38% from Q1, giving buyers their widest selection in years — and the Peninsula absorbed it.  Days on market improved to 55 from 64, though buyers remain more deliberate than a year ago, and the familiar pattern held: well-priced homes moved quickly and often above asking, while aspirationally priced listings took longer to sell.

Looking ahead, the strength of the spring market — deep demand, replenished inventory, and steady pricing — sets the stage for an active second half of 2026.  Success on either side of a sale will depend on thoughtful strategy, precise timing, and a clear understanding of each micro-market - and that is precisely the work I love most!
